- How do you write a high level test scenario?
- What are the different levels of testing?
- What is test condition?
- What is a test case in QA?
- What is high level scenario in testing?
- What is test case vs test scenario?
- What are the types of testing?
- What is a scenario example?
- Which testing is performed first?
- What is test scenario and test case with example?
- How do you write a test case scenario?
- How do you identify test scenarios?
How do you write a high level test scenario?
Example 1: Test Scenario for eCommerce ApplicationTest Scenario 1: Check the Login Functionality.Test Scenario 2: Check the Search Functionality.Test Scenario 3: Check the Product Description Page.Test Scenario 4: Check the Payments Functionality.Test Scenario 5: Check the Order History.More items…•.
What are the different levels of testing?
There are four main stages of testing that need to be completed before a program can be cleared for use: unit testing, integration testing, system testing, and acceptance testing.
What is test condition?
Test condition is a specific set of constraints which can contain functionalities like transactions, functions or structural elements for test cases in order to test the software application. Test conditions help to ensure that a software application is bug-free.
What is a test case in QA?
A test case describes an input, action, or event and an expected response, to determine if a feature of a software application is working correctly. A test case may contain particulars such as test case identifier, test case name, objective, test conditions/setup, input data requirements, steps, and expected results.
What is high level scenario in testing?
A test scenario contains high-level documentation which describes an end to end functionality to be tested. Test cases contain definite test steps, data, expected results for testing all the features of an application. It focuses on more “what to test” than “how to test”.
What is test case vs test scenario?
Test case consist of a set of input values, execution precondition, expected results and executed post condition, developed to cover certain test condition. While Test scenario is nothing but a test procedure. A Test Scenarios has one or many relations with Test Case, meaning a scenario can have multiple test cases.
What are the types of testing?
Types of Functional Testing:Unit Testing.Component Testing.Smoke Testing.Integration Testing.Regression Testing.Sanity Testing.System Testing.User Acceptance Testing.
What is a scenario example?
The definition of a scenario is a series of events that is projected to occur. When you run through all of the possible outcomes of a conversation in your head, this is an example of a situation where you run through all possible scenarios.
Which testing is performed first?
Top-down integration In a comprehensive software development environment, bottom-up testing is usually done first, followed by top-down testing. The process concludes with multiple tests of the complete application, preferably in scenarios designed to mimic actual situations.
What is test scenario and test case with example?
Difference between Test Case and Test ScenarioTest CaseTest ScenarioConsists of low-level, individual actions testers have to undertakeConsists of high-level information (usually a one-liner) about what feature should be testedIs derived from test scenariosIs derived from the requirements document4 more rows•Aug 20, 2020
How do you write a test case scenario?
Best Practice for writing good Test Case Example.Test Cases need to be simple and transparent: … Create Test Case with End User in Mind. … Avoid test case repetition. … Do not Assume. … Ensure 100% Coverage. … Test Cases must be identifiable. … Implement Testing Techniques. … Peer Review.
How do you identify test scenarios?
The test case should check normal happy flow, alternative flow and error flow. The test steps should be simple, easy to understand, and execute. Identify positive and negative test data using the different types of test case technique like Equivalence Class Partitioning, Boundary Value Analysis, Error Guessing, etc.